Abstract
The present invention relates to a device for spraying a specific natural material inside the shoes and gloves and circulating the hot air into the shoes and gloves using a blowing fan and a heater to wash, dry, sterilize and deodorize the shoes and gloves. It is equipped with coin or bank opening, touch screen, fingerprint reader, hand cleaner, and speaker outside the upper part of the machine or inside the machine, multi-level filter device to remove odor and dust inside the upper part of the machine, the side of the machine Equipment control devices such as PCB circuit boards inside, blower fans in the back of each room, heaters and shoe holders in each room, injectors, "pressure air injectors" and "liquid" injectors, UV or far infrared rays, etc. Install it.
Equipped with spray nozzles in any direction from side to side, up and down in shoe and glove holders, and on one side of the machine, a motor is installed with a space for discharging paper shoes, hand cleaner spray or wipes, shoe polish, and shoe cleaner. Each door has a limit and solenoid connected to the PCB circuit board on the one hand to open and close the door. The device is also simply moved by wheels. In addition, the operation of the device guides the operation instructions to the customer in the language of each country at the same time as the image on the touch screen.

Description
The present invention relates to washing, drying and sterilization and deodorizer of shoes and gloves, by spraying various natural materials inside the shoes and gloves, washing, drying, sterilizing and deodorizing the interior of shoes and gloves, and the efficiency of air flow. Fast and identical drying of the left and right shoes, maximizing the cleaning of the outside of the shoes by air with high pressure and by using the function of "filters and catalysts". It is a field of technology related to the cleaning and sterilization deodorization of shoes and gloves, which has an effective removal function and an air purifying machine around an LED lamp and an effective humidification function using clean water.
1) Shoe cleaning Dry sterilization deodorizer is called by spraying the inside of the shoe and then dried with hot air. After spraying the nozzle, the remaining water drops to the specific part of the shoe more than 7-10 times, causing problems with the shoe drying. Occurs. In addition, there is no technology to wash, dry, sterilize and wash leather gloves, and sometimes it is washed with water and dried in the sun.
2) The existing shoe dryer sterilizer was sterilized and deodorized by ozone and anion. These substances threaten human health, such as the heart and lungs.
3) All similar machines, including shoe dryers and sterilizers all over the world, operate and at the same time they come out of the machine with contaminated air and smell from shoes and gloves, and the surrounding air is contaminated and dried, which is not good for human body.
4) The shoe washing and drying sterilization deodorizer accumulates a lot of dust around the machine.
5) The shoe washing and drying sterilization deodorizer may cause the loss of shoes due to the loss or exposure of the password.
6) Since the washing and drying of the shoes and the sterilizer differ in the amount of wind coming from the two shoe racks in each drying room, the drying time of the shoes is different between the left and right shoes.
7) Washing of shoes The amount of injection of substances to the left and right shoes of the dryer sterilizer is different.
8) The shoe washing dryer sterilizer cannot be cleaned outside the shoe.
9) Ultraviolet rays that are not blocked by the film can cause the user to lose sight even with reflected light.
10) The hand of a person who touches a shoe can be infected with bacteria.
1) In the case of the shoe washing machine, there is a problem in that the drying time is delayed due to the continuous wet of the shoe due to the continuous drop of water droplets after the injection.
2) Shoe dryers and sterilizers have the problem of damaging human heart and lungs by using ozone or negative ions.
3) All shoe dryers and sterilizers, including machines using ducts, cause dust or odor inside the machine to go out of the machine during drying, and the outside of the machine is very dirty and odor occurs.
4) The shoe washing and drying sterilizer is not good for human health because the outside of the machine is naturally dried at the same time as the operation of the machine.
5) The shoe washing and drying sterilizer loses the shoes due to the user forgetting or losing the password during the operation and operation of the machine.
6) Shoe washing, drying and sterilization is different in the drying time of the left and right of the shoe because the amount of wind coming from the left shoe stand and the right shoe stand is uneven.
7) The shoe wash dryer sterilizer has an uneven amount of "liquid" sprayed from the left and right nozzles.
8) The shoe washing and drying sterilizer does not clean the outside of the shoe.
9) Shoe washing and drying sterilizer may cause malfunctions of solenoids when closing the doors of each room and when the doors are thrown out of the room when the doors are closed, or the doors are not closed or the customer is inadvertently operated. .
10) The user may be at risk from using ultraviolet rays.
11) In general, cloth gloves are washed with detergent and dried in the sun, but germs are generated when human hands touch them. In addition, leather gloves are not washable and are reused with many germs and odors.
12) The hand of a person who touches a shoe can become infected with bacteria.

Since there is no dripping water inside the shoes and gloves, the drying inside the shoes and gloves is done at the desired time set by the machine itself, and the dangerous elements that threaten the human heart and lungs by sterilization and deodorization by using natural materials It removes the pollutants and odors of the air coming from the machine, and also the dust on the outside of the machine and the surrounding air becomes more pleasant.
By equally distributing the amount of hot air from the heater and spraying the same amount of "natural substance" (hereinafter referred to as 'liquid'), the drying time of the left and right shoes is the same and the outside of the shoe is cleaned. . The hands touched by the shoe are cleaned with a scrubber while the machine is in use.
In addition, the operation of the touch screen and fingerprint reader eliminates the loss of shoes, and problems caused by malfunctions of doors in each room are definitely improved. In addition, there is no risk due to the use of ultraviolet light.

In order to seal the inside of each room and to distribute the hot air fairly in half to the left and to the right, a partition is installed in the center where the air is discharged from the blower fan. This minimizes the loss of hot heat and wind generated by the machine and ensures that the drying on the left and right sides is the same and assured.
